Main Ingredients
Shredded Cooked Chicken
For this recipe, you will need about 3 cups of shredded cooked chicken. You can use rotisserie chicken for convenience or cook your own chicken breasts. Shredding the chicken allows it to soak up all the delicious buffalo sauce you’ll be using later. Not only does it add protein to your dish, but it also provides that hearty texture that makes lasagna so satisfying.
Buffalo Sauce
A crucial component of our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na is approximately 1 cup of buffalo sauce. This spicy sauce gives the dish its signature flavor and kick. You can choose your favorite brand or make your own from scratch using hot sauce and melted butter. The balance of heat and flavor is what makes this lasagna special, so feel free to adjust the amount according to your spice tolerance!
Ricotta Cheese
You’ll need 15 ounces of ricotta cheese for creaminess in each bite. Ricotta acts as a perfect binding agent between the layers while providing a smooth texture that balances out the spiciness of the buffalo sauce. Additionally, it’s rich in calcium and protein, making it both tasty and nutritious.
Mozzarella Cheese
Prepare 2 cups of shredded mozzarella cheese for ultimate cheesiness! Mozzarella not only melts beautifully but also pulls apart wonderfully when you slice into the lasagna. Its mild flavor complements the spiciness without overpowering it. Be sure to reserve some mozzarella for topping!
Ranch Dressing
For drizzling over your finished dish, gather about ½ cup of ranch dressing. This tangy dressing brings an additional layer of flavor that brightens up each bite while cooling down any heat from the buffalo sauce. You can use store-bought or homemade ranch dressing depending on your preference.
How to Prepare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le
Step 1: Preheat Your Oven
Start by preheating your oven to 375°F (190°C). Preheating ensures that your lasagna cooks evenly throughout once it’s placed inside the oven. While waiting for the oven to reach temperature, gather all your ingredients on a clean countertop and ensure you have everything prepared before starting assembly.
Step 2: Prepare Your Chicken Mixture
In a mixing bowl, combine the shredded cooked chicken with 1 cup of buffalo sauce until well coated. Taste it at this point; if you prefer more heat, feel free to add more sauce! This mixture forms the flavorful core of our cheesy buffalo chicken lasagna.
Step 3: Mix Cheese Filling
In another bowl, mix together ricotta cheese, half of the mozzarella cheese (1 cup), a pinch of salt & pepper until smooth and creamy. This blend creates layers within the lasagna that add richness alongside our spicy chicken filling.
Step 4: Assemble Your Lasagna
In a large baking dish (approximately 9×13 inches), start layering by placing three noodles at the bottom followed by half of the ricotta mixture spread evenly across them. Next comes half of our spicy chicken mixture topped with another layer of noodles before repeating these steps again until you finish off with noodles on top covered by remaining mozzarella for maximum cheesiness!
Step 5: Bake It Up!
Cover the baking dish tightly with aluminum foil so moisture stays locked inside during baking time which usually takes around 25 minutes covered followed by another 10 minutes uncovered until golden brown on top! Check if it’s done by inserting a knife; if it goes in smoothly without resistance then it’s ready!

Storing Leftovers
If you have leftovers (which might be hard considering how delicious it is!), allow them to cool completely before transferring them into airtight containers for proper storage in fridge where they last up-to four days! You can reheat slices individually in microwave or put entire baking dish back into oven at low temperature until warmed through which retains its original flavors beautifully!

Mistakes to avoid
One common mistake when preparing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le is using dry chicken. Always use fresh, juicy chicken for the best flavor and texture. Dry chicken can make your lasagna lack moisture and richness. Consider poaching or slow-cooking your chicken to keep it tender and infused with flavor.
Another mistake is neglecting the importance of layering. Layering is crucial for achieving that perfect balance of flavors in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le. Spread your ingredients evenly, ensuring each layer contains a mix of cheese, sauce, and filling. Skipping layers can lead to uneven cooking and a less satisfying dish.
Many home cooks also forget to preheat their oven adequately. Preheating ensures that your lasagna bakes evenly and achieves that delightful golden crust on top. If you skip this step, you risk having an undercooked or overcooked dish, compromising the overall quality of your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le.
Lastly, be cautious with salt. The buffalo sauce and ranch dressing already contain sodium, so it’s easy to oversalt your lasagna. Taste as you go and adjust seasoning carefully to avoid an overly salty dish that detracts from the other flavors.
Tips and tricks
When making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le, consider using no-boil lasagna noodles. These noodles save time as they don’t require pre-cooking, allowing for a quicker assembly process. Simply layer them directly into your dish; they will absorb moisture from the sauce during baking.
For added flavor, marinate your chicken in buffalo sauce before cooking. This step enhances the overall taste of the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le by infusing every bite with that spicy kick. Allow the chicken to soak in the marinade for at least 30 minutes for maximum flavor impact.
Incorporate different cheeses into your lasagna for a richer flavor profile. While mozzarella is traditional, adding cheddar or pepper jack cheese can elevate your dish significantly. Mixing cheeses provides depth and enhances the melty texture you desire in lasagna.
Don’t shy away from garnishing your finished dish! A sprinkle of chopped green onions or fresh parsley adds color and freshness to your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le. This simple step not only makes the dish visually appealing but also adds a burst of flavor that complements the rich components.
Lastly, allow your lasagna to rest for about 15 minutes after removing it from the oven before slicing it. This resting period helps the layers set, making it easier to serve neat portions without everything spilling out.

FAQs
What can I substitute for ranch dressing in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na?
If you’re looking for alternatives to ranch dressing in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le, consider using blue cheese dressing for an extra zing or Greek yogurt mixed with herbs as a healthier option. Both substitutions give you a creamy texture while adding different flavor profiles that complement buffalo chicken beautifully.
Can I make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na ahead of time?
Absolutely! You can assemble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le ahead of time by layering all ingredients together in a baking dish without baking it immediately. Cover tightly and store it in the refrigerator for up to 24 hours before baking when you’re ready to serve.
How do I reheat leftover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na?
To reheat leftover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le effectively without drying it out, cover it loosely with aluminum foil and place it in a preheated oven at 350°F (175°C). Heat until warmed through—about 20-30 minutes depending on portion size—or until internal temperature reaches 165°F (74°C).
Can I freeze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na?
Yes! You can freeze assembled but unbaked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le by wrapping it tightly in plastic wrap followed by aluminum foil for added protection against freezer burn. It should maintain quality for up to 2-3 months; simply thaw overnight in the fridge before baking as usual.
What type of cheese works best for this recipe?
Mozzarella is commonly used due to its excellent melting qualities; however, combining mozzarella with cheddar or pepper jack adds additional depth of flavor to your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na with Ranch Drizzle. Experimenting allows you to customize according to preference!
How spicy is this buffalo chicken lasagna?
The spiciness level of Cheesy Buffalo Chicken Lasagna can be adjusted according to personal taste by choosing milder buffalo sauces or diluting hot sauces within marinades if preferred! Start mild if unsure—an easy way to control heat while enjoying delicious flavors!
